The Office of Student Affairs at Western Institution of Nassau Bible College serves as the central hub for student life, engagement, and holistic development. The Office is committed to fostering a Christ-centered environment that supports students academically, spiritually, and personally, ensuring that each student is equipped to thrive both within and beyond the institution.
Spearheaded by the Dean of Students and the Chaplain, the Office of Student Affairs provides leadership in cultivating a vibrant campus community grounded in faith, character, and service. The Dean of Students oversees student conduct, leadership development, and co-curricular programming, while the Chaplain leads spiritual formation initiatives, including discipleship, pastoral care, and corporate worship experiences.
Together, the Office advances the mission of the College by promoting student well-being, encouraging ethical and spiritual growth, and creating meaningful opportunities for student involvement, leadership, and community engagement.
